dc.description.abstractTsunami‐induced resonance has been a topic of significant interest. However, usually the focus isset in understanding the response from either specific or a few events, which may prevent generalization ofwhether strong bathymetric control occurs. Here, 19 locations and 16 tsunamis were analyzed using standardmethods. A set of statistical parameters was introduced to aid in the assessment, leading to the categorization ofbays in terms of their resonant capacities. Next, the morphology of these locations was analyzed to identify thetype of features driving this response. Adding to other well‐known features, it was found that the steepness ofthe headlands defining a bay in planform is relevant in isolating it from surrounding coasts, thereby enhancingits filtering capacity
